Q: Is 90,616,557 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 90,616,557 is a composite number.

Why is 90,616,557 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 90,616,557 can be evenly divided by 1 3 30,205,519 and 90,616,557, with no remainder.

Since 90,616,557 cannot be divided by just 1 and 90,616,557, it is a composite number.
